Without breaking any opsec, this is an Iraq sf loadout Ach helmet with firefly on rear, all sprayed up generic level III body armour any load bearing equipment you want tri colour combats any kneepads any good boots (meindls, altbergs, lowas etc) suppressed cqb varient c8 with all manner of classified addons i have also seen grenade launchers, sawn off shotguns, cut down g3s, rpd, pkm. sig p226 in a 2004 holster, also sprayed up. tangman Posted September 7, 2007 Report Share Posted September 7, 2007 tommygun: the UKSF really dont do the gucci molle encrusted armoured to the teeth look that USSF seem to favour. mostly its low profile, or useing squaddie stuff. unless its CRW, then still no molle tbh. <{POST_SNAPBACK}> I don't see why Molle Gear would be out of the question, here are some screen caps of the Pathfinder's with the so called "SF Issue Plate Carrier". (Whilst your here, check out the guy on the left, he has a slightly pimped up gun..) for you geardos you can clearly see the new SF issue plate carrier ( elements of royal have these as well and i'v eseen lads from the SFSG knocking about with where iv'e been for last three months ) ...I tell you it's like everyone has gone gucci kit mad out there - i always though i was one of the few brits with molle gear now every man and his dog has got gucci kit . Even seen a couple of grens from the OMLT wearing the older EBA with plate carriers ( carrying osprey plates ) over the top. ... (From a member of the forces after watching the video the screen caps were taken from) I read somewhere that Brit Special Forces still have to use the armour they are issued, not necessarily just the Osprey and the "SF Issue Plate Carrier" as they have a wider choice. I can't confirm it nor can I remember where I read it but its something to bear in mind. Link to post Share on other sites
